NBA Reporting Legacy and Influence
Breaking barriers for women in sports media
Jackie MacMullan net worth is closely tied to her pioneering presence in NBA locker rooms during an era when women were rarely granted full access. Her persistence opened doors for a generation of female sports journalists, and her bylines in flagship publications added credibility that helped broaden editorial opportunities.
